Recent Articles

'Swelling' Corruption and Deep Party Divisions In Zambia That Even Forced A Minister To Resign

Harry Kalaba's resignation from his post as Foreig…

Jan 7th
Are Biometric Electoral Systems the Solution to the Democratic Crisis in Africa?

Around half of Africans in 36 different countries …

Sep 30th
Tanzania's Opposition Vows to Review Mining, Gas Contracts

My government will review all major energy and min…

Aug 31st